Crawlspace waterproofing services focus on preventing water intrusion and managing moisture levels beneath a building. This process typically involves installing barriers such as vapor barriers or waterproof membranes to keep groundwater and humidity from seeping into the crawlspace. Additional measures may include installing drainage systems, sump pumps, or dehumidifiers to control excess moisture. These steps help create a dry environment underneath the property, which can contribute to the overall stability and longevity of the structure.
One of the primary issues addressed by crawlspace waterproofing is excess moisture that can lead to mold growth, wood rot, and structural damage. Persistent dampness in the crawlspace can also attract pests and create an environment conducive to musty odors. By implementing waterproofing solutions, property owners can mitigate these problems, potentially reducing the need for costly repairs and improving indoor air quality. Proper waterproofing can also help prevent foundational issues caused by water infiltration, which might compromise the stability of the entire building.

Labor and Materials - The typical cost for crawlspace waterproofing services ranges from $1,500 to $5,000. Factors influencing price include the size of the area and the extent of waterproofing needed, with larger or more complex projects costing more.
Foundation Sealing - Sealing the foundation to prevent moisture intrusion usually costs between $1,000 and $3,500. This includes applying sealants or membranes to walls and floors within the crawlspace.
Drainage Systems - Installing drainage solutions such as sump pumps or interior drainage systems generally falls within the $2,000 to $6,000 range. Costs vary based on the system type and the crawlspace's size and condition.
Inspection and Prep Work - Before waterproofing, inspections and prep work can range from $300 to $1,200. This covers assessment, cleaning, and minor repairs to ensure proper waterproofing application by local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is crawlspace waterproofing? Crawlspace waterproofing involves installing systems to prevent water intrusion and manage moisture beneath a building, helping to protect the structure and improve indoor air quality.
Why should I consider waterproofing my crawlspace? Waterproofing can help reduce mold growth, prevent wood rot, and minimize moisture-related issues that can affect the home's foundation and overall health.
What methods do local contractors use for crawlspace waterproofing? Contractors may install vapor barriers, exterior drainage systems, sump pumps, and sealing techniques to keep crawlspaces dry and protected from water intrusion.
How long does crawlspace waterproofing typically last? The durability of waterproofing solutions varies, but properly installed systems can provide long-term moisture control with minimal maintenance.
Is crawlspace waterproofing suitable for all types of homes? Many homes with basements or crawlspaces prone to moisture issues can benefit from waterproofing services, though a professional assessment is recommended to determine the best approach.
